Synopsis

In the peaceful land of Osten Ard, the good king is dying-and a long-dreaded evil is about to be unleashed. Only Simon, a lowly castle scullion apprenticed to a secret order dedicated to halting the coming darkness, can solve the dangerous riddle that offers salvation to the land.

Is The Dragonbone Chair appropriate for my child?

Suitable for most readers 13 and up.

This classic epic fantasy features fantasy violence and battle sequences appropriate for teens, with a coming-of-age protagonist facing dark forces. No sexual content or strong language.

What to know going in

This book has moderate violence, no sexual content, and mild language. Content notes include death and violence.

Who'll love this

Teens will enjoy following an unlikely hero from humble origins as he discovers his destiny and battles ancient evil in a richly imagined fantasy world.
